Their fact check said Kerry was wrong to say that Shinseki was forced out early because he was not telling the Bushies what they wanted to hear regarding the number of troops required to maintain order in Iraq after overthrowing Saddam Hussein.
They even said that Kerry should know better by now since this 'error' has been pointed out repeatedly.
ABC said that Shinseki announced his retirement before the time that he gave his advice and testimony about a post-war Iraq.
But, goddammit ABC, Kerry never said that Shinseki was forced to resign, he said that he was pushed out EARLY. (I think it was 6 months early.) Anybody who know office politics knows how this works: someone is going to leave at some time in the future and when he's not popular with management, he is often forced to leave before that time.
